turn signal lever
Anyone have trouble with the turn signal lever. Hit the lever to turn right and it does not shut off on it's own. Sometimes to get it to signal left, it wont stay on unless I tug the wheel a litte bit. Have not opened it up yet and do have the book but want to know what real world problems it could be. Thanks again in advance

Re: turn signal lever
The little actuator inside your "Multi-function switch" is getting stuck. Easy to replace and simple. There are 3 or 4 screws that you get to from the bottom and then one screw that holds the switch on.

Re: turn signal lever
I have been through a bunch of them. The original part has a known problem with cancelling. Additionally, when you hit the brake, one of your brake lights come on.
I replaced the 1st Multifunction switch with a used one on ebay (same problem) then I bought the NOS (New Old Stock) Multifunction switch. The NOS was not the updated version, so it had the same problem (which is why it was so cheap). You either have to live with it, or go through a lot of money and time finding the "updated" part. I have chosen to live with it, where my pinky does an extra wiggle of the turn lever, to make sure it got cancelled correctly. |
